#43ab6d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#43ab6d is composed of 26.3% red, 67.1%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.3%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 144.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#43ab6d color hex could be obtained by blending #86ffda with #005700.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#43ab6d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f3faf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#43ab6d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#717d76 is the less saturated color, while #03eb61 is the most saturated one.
